Two islands sail a range of different yacht classes other than 1 meters. They sail DragonForce 65's, DragonFlite 95's, RG65's , Wee Nips and 6 metre boats amongst others

 There is another club in Northampton , if you are into to sailboats,  Abington Park MYC.
